Hey guys,

Looking to replace the stock solid Nissan rotors on my R33. I had my hopes set on a pair Project Mu CRD rotors, at $250~ a pair (I'm only looking for front) they were a perfect balance between cost and effectiveness, and ultimately suited my situation perfectly. I then found out they don't manufacture them for the R33, only the 32 and 34. Which was a little strange, but none the less broke my heart.

So I've thought about going to Brembo's (GTR), but I already have about 2mm caliper clearance with my current rims, and cannot afford to purchase new rims just so my brakes fit. I've done a bit of looking around and seems my only other option are DBA, probably 4000's.

If you guys know any other brands that make decent slotted rotors sub $400, I'd love to hear from you!

Or if there is a spacer option to fix my clearance dilemma regarding fitting Brembo's, I'd also love to hear it.

Thanks heaps guys.

Just finished doing my fronts just now! :thumbsup:

RDA Slotted Discs : From - performancecarpartsonline on Ebay. Mine cost me $486 Delivered for a full set of 4.

RDA Extreme Pads : Same guys, $94 Delivered for a full set, Front & Rear.

RDA7693S = Front (Slotted)

RDA908S = Rear (Slotted)

RDX1170SM = Front Pads (extreme)

RDX1220SM = Rear Pads (extreme)

Didn't cost too much.

Good enough for my daily. :cheers:

Yep... as stated above^^^. RDA slotted on all 4 corners, 2 weeks new, much better than my old worn stocks.

Much happiness. :yes:

3 months on... Still a vast improve on the old stockies.

They (performancecarpartsonline) do front & rear sets also.

@GTSboy - If you just select front, instead of front and rear, its says they aren't available for that model, they only make the rears.

Fair enough. I didn't turn on javascript for Project Mu's site and so that whole interface didn't work properly the first time I looked (and so I didn't see that they said not available).

But here's an idea. Buy the ones for the R32 GTR, get them lightly machined (say 0.6mm total) and jam them into your calipers. Same diameter, just a bit thicker.
